Onboarding note for reviewers on the Tessery localization work: date formats now flow through the locale service rather than hardcoded patterns. When reviewing, confirm every date render uses formatLocalDate and that tests cover at least three locales. Merged changes trigger a signed locale-bundle release, which requires the deploy key shown below.

deploy key for kagup-bawig: bky9_ZMq28eTw9

Hi team,

Before I hand off the 3.2 release, please note the humidity sensor drift reported on Verdana controllers in the Elmbrook trial site. Drift exceeds 4% after roughly ten days of continuous operation; firmware 3.2.1 adds an automatic recalibration cycle every 72 hours. Support should advise growers to install 3.2.1 and trigger a manual recalibration once. The hotfix bundle must be verified before distribution, so I'm including the signing key used for the 3.2.1 packages below.

release key, fahof-yagap: bky3_m5d

Subject: Welcome — DR drill overview (circuit breaker)

New folks: next Tuesday we run our quarterly disaster-recovery drill for the Pellgrove upstream API. The drill trips the Marrowline circuit breaker deliberately, so you'll see cached responses and degraded-mode banners — that's expected. Your job is to watch the Fenwick dashboard, note recovery times, and confirm the breaker half-opens correctly. At the final step, the drill coordinator restores the breaker config from the sealed backup, which requires the recovery passphrase:

unlock words, fawig-bagef: olidor-holir-istox-holath-tamys-quenion-giliel